The Professional Edge: 4 Key Benefits of a Modern Phone System for Your Small Business

In an increasingly digital world, it is easy to assume that email and instant messaging have replaced the need for traditional voice communication. However, for most businesses, the phone call remains the most important tool for building trust and closing deals. Research shows that while younger demographics lean toward web-based contact, older consumers still overwhelmingly prefer the phone, and nearly all demographics view a direct phone line as a mark of a legitimate business.

If you started your business using a personal cell phone or a basic landline, you may soon find that your growth is limited by your communication infrastructure. Upgrading to a modern, business-class phone system is a strategic investment that pays dividends in professionalism and efficiency. This guide explores the four key benefits of a professional phone system for your small business.

1. Instant Professionalism and Credibility

A professional phone system does more than just transmit voices; it creates a polished first impression. Even a single-person operation can look like an established firm with the right features:

  • Virtual Receptionist (Auto-Attendant): This digital assistant greets callers with a professional prerecorded message and provides a menu of options (e.g., "Press 1 for Sales, 2 for Support"). This ensures every call is handled consistently and professionally.
  • Customized Hold Music and Messaging: Instead of silence or generic beep tones, use hold time as an opportunity to share information about your promotions, products, or company values.
  • Business Caller ID: When you call out, your business name and official number appear on the recipient's screen, reinforcing your brand identity.

2. Unmatched Flexibility and Scalability

Modern business phone systems are built on digital infrastructure, allowing them to grow alongside your company without the need for expensive hardware overhauls.

  • IP Desk Phones: These look and feel like traditional office phones but connect via the internet. They offer superior sound quality and advanced features at a fraction of the cost of legacy systems.
  • Softphone Solutions: This software allows your team to make and receive business calls from their laptops, tablets, or smartphones. This is ideal for remote workers or field representatives, as it allows them to maintain a professional business presence from any location.
  • Unified Communications: This approach combines voice, video, and chat into one platform, providing detailed reporting and seamless collaboration across your entire organization.

3. Significant Customer Service Improvements

A modern phone system ensures that your customers can always reach the right person at the right time, minimizing the frustration of long hold times or unanswered calls.

By leveraging "follow-me" or "find-me" routing, calls can be programmed to ring multiple devices sequentially. For example, if a call to your office desk isn't answered in three rings, it can automatically forward to your mobile phone or a colleague's extension. This geographic independence means your business is "always on," regardless of where your team is physically located.

4. Operational Efficiency with "Hunt Groups"

One of the most powerful features of a professional phone system is the ability to create "Hunt Groups." This function routes incoming calls to a specific group of numbers according to a preprogrammed logic:

  • Simultaneous Ring: All phones in the group ring at once, and the first person to pick up takes the call. This is excellent for high-priority sales lines.
  • Uniform Ring: The system routes the call to the team member who has been idle the longest, ensuring an even distribution of the workload.
  • Regular/Circular Ring: The call moves from one extension to the next in a specific order. If it reaches the end of the list, it can either go to voicemail or start the cycle again.

These automated routing options reduce the time it takes for a call to be answered and ensure that no single employee is overwhelmed by incoming volume.

Final Thoughts

Your business’s voice is one of its most valuable assets. By moving away from consumer-grade solutions and embracing a professional phone system, you provide your team with the tools they need to collaborate effectively and your customers with the high-level service they expect. In the competitive landscape of small business, the ability to communicate with clarity and professionalism is often the edge that sets you apart.
